We stayed at the Penthouse, and it was fantastic! Beautiful light from the skylight (there’s a blackout shade for darkening the room), a lovely view of the water; a generous amount of space; modern, tasteful appointments; great shower pressure. A refreshing modern change after a week of rustic B&B stays.
Finding street parking required a drive around the block, but this wasn’t detrimental to our overall experience

My room commanded a spectacular panorama of the Tay and its rail bridge. (The proprieter informed me that the same goes for most - but not all - of the rooms.) This grand old place appears to have been given a thorough facelift in recent times. This has brought the best out of original features in the communal areas whilst affording considerable comfort, space and modernity in the rooms. The proprieter clearly shares my taste for slightly post-modern decor, which is to his credit. The fact that in-room provision included a Dundee Cake literally put a cherry on proceedings.
There was no breakfast, but I knew that when signing up. Anyway, I needed a break from the Full Scottish after several days in more traditional accommodation elsewhere. If you are someone who insists on heavy Victorian Scots clichés in your guest houses and hotels, though, you may be better off elsewhere. The jury is still out on whether the automated 'Alexa' system (allowing the proprieter to operate a mobile 'reception') is a good or bad thing. The fact I never wanted for anything during my stay meant I didn't really try it out.

We had a very nice overnight stay at The Clarendon. It was elegantly decorated, very clean and had everything we needed. Thanks Kenny for the delicious croissants which was a nice touch. . The property is near the city centre although probably a bit too far to walk. There’s a bus stop close by and regular buses into the centre. We had a fantastic meal at Turkish restaurant Milas and would also highly recommend Empire State Cafe for great coffee and artisan food.
